“Terrain Debug Warnings” text doesn’t fit in “General” section in Scene view Gizmo dropdown
Steps to reproduce:
1. Create new Unity project using empty HDRP 3D Template
2. In Scene view toolbar press on Gizmo dropdown
3. Observe the “General” section
\\
Actual results: “Terrain Debug Warnings” text doesn’t fit in “General” section
Expected results: “Terrain Debug Warnings” text fits in “General” section
\\
Reproducible with versions: 6000.4.0a1 (b27b8eafe426)
Not reproducible with versions: 6000.3.0b4 (d9367c4960a7)
\\
Tested on (OS): Windows 11, macOS Tahoe 26.0 (M1)
